Transaction 59ac2e099681b082103637ebe4c28d9dd9a55dc9ce8658f931c8b30eb7f1f16b

8 Input
2 Outputs
  • 59ac2e099681b082103637ebe4c28d9dd9a55dc9ce8658f931c8b30eb7f1f16b:0
  • value  75000000
    address  152yTMYqkVxbyXEAYPKevjacxrwwFxQoUh
  • 59ac2e099681b082103637ebe4c28d9dd9a55dc9ce8658f931c8b30eb7f1f16b:1
  • value  645465
    address  32pkYmRVvHw9CMQWcaTEcZ1jrcAgJHnZo5